João Félix to complete Chelsea loan move

Portugal star João Félix will join Chelsea from Atlético Madrid on a loan deal until the end of the season.

Atlético Madrid’s João Félix will become a Chelsea player in the coming hours, provided he passes a medical. The former Benfica attacker will sign for the Blues on loan until the end of the season, according to Portuguese newspaper A Bola, in an agreement which will see the London club pay Atlético Madrid total of €11 million, which includes Félix’s net wages of €5-6 million per year. Italian journalist Fabrizio Romano also confirmed that the loan deal had been done on Twitter.

Informal negotiations began on Sunday and became more official on Monday, as already reported by AS. An agreement between Chelsea and the Portugal international has also been reached, with Félix heading to London on Tuesday to dot the I’s and cross the t’s on his loan contract with the Premier League club. All parties wanted negotiations to be concluded as quickly as possible in order to avoid a drawn-out transfer saga and, as a result, Félix’s loan move will be made official on Tuesday.

Do Chelsea have an option to buy João Félix?

The Blues will take over the 23-year-old’s full wages for the remainder of the season in a loan deal which does not include an option buy. However, before formalising the agreement, Atlético Madrid require one condition to be met which is not expected to be an obstacle; Félix must extend his contract, which expiries in 2026, for another year, to reduce the annual amortisation cost.
